Your California Privacy Rights

 

A California resident who has provided personal data to a business with whom he/she has established a business relationship for personal, family or household purposes (“California User”) is entitled to request information about whether the business has disclosed personal information to any third parties for the third parties’ direct marketing purposes.  In general, if the business has made such a disclosure of personal information, upon receipt of a request by a California User, the business is required to provide a list of all third parties to whom personal information was disclosed in the preceding calendar year, as well as a list of the categories of personal information that were disclosed.

Healp does not share, sell, trade, or rent your personal information to third parties for their direct marketing purposes unless you affirmatively agree to such disclosure.

California customers may request further information about our compliance with this law by e-mailing [CONTACT].  Please note that we are only required to respond to one request per customer each year, and we are not required to respond to requests made by means other than through this e-mail address.

Healp does not knowingly permit third parties to collect personally identifiable information about an individual user’s online activities over time and across different websites when a consumer uses our Sites.

 

European Union

 

Healp is a U.S.-based and hosted site that markets to and offers services to individuals in the European Union (EU). If you are located or reside within the EU, please note that we implement technical and organizational measures with respect to processing your personal information for purposes of complying with the EU’s data privacy laws, including the EU General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R). Upon request, we will provide you with information as to whether and what personal data we collect or store in relation to you. Should your personal data be incorrect, you may request to have it updated or rectified. We may collect and use your information on the basis of your consent. You may revoke your consent to use your personal data in the future, in whole or in part, or request suppression or deletion of your personal data. Please note that we may need to retain certain personal data for record keeping purposes. You may also request an electronic copy of such personal data. Please feel free to direct such requests, or other questions and comments regarding our GDPR compliance to [EMAIL].

 

The personal data we collect through the Sites may be stored and processed in any country where we have facilities or in which we engage service providers, including in the U.S.. Some non-European Economic Area (EEA) countries are recognized by the European Commission as providing an adequate level of data protection according to EEA standards. In the event that Healp Transfers Personal Data from the EEA to countries not considered adequate by the European Commission, we will put in place adequate measures prior to such transfer, such as by ensuring that the recipient is bound by EU Standard Contractual Clauses, to protect your Personal Data.  

You may lodge a complaint with a data protection authority competent for your country or region or place of alleged infringement. Please click here for contact information for such authorities
